Red and White
It seems that the ‘Infinite Variety: Three Generations of Red and White’ show that happened in New York a few years back keeps being brought up in presentations that I’ve been too and then over and over in my mind. The images from that show have been just mind blowing to me! I love them and love that even by just using two colors – so many different quilts can be made! My challenge to you this month is ‘Red and White’. You may use ONLY Red and White in your quilt this month. I want to see how many different quilts we can make even with the same color pallet. Your fabrics don’t have to be solid…the reds can have white prints or different shades of red but they must be all red and/or white. You white can either be white or white on white or white with a bit of red. But again – just TWO colors – red and white may be used. Any size is just fine!
